Jean Menzies and Carl Anka look at two of the secondary characters in Jane Eyre - Mr Rochester and St John Rivers. In Brontë’s novel, we have main, secondary and minor characters. The main character is Jane Eyre. The secondary and minor characters are really important too, as Brontë highlights certain ideas and issues through them. Jean and Carl play extracts from the book and pick out key quotes which illustrate these character's importance in the story. Extracts are taken from an audio dramatisation of Jane Eyre which is available to listen to in full on BBC Sounds.
